// Client setup for the Lintledger baseline service.
// This pushes our static-analysis baseline file up to Lintledger
// so CI only flags *new* findings, not the ancient cruft.
// Heads up, reviewer: the baseline upload happens on every merge
// to main, so don't move this block behind a feature flag.
// The client authenticates with the service key below.

app token of hawif-kafof = kto15_B3AN0KfpZRy4TLc

Quick heads-up on Pinwheel UI versioning: we cut a minor release every sprint, and anything touching component props needs a changeset file in the PR. No changeset, no merge — the bot will nag you. Majors are rare and go through the design council first. The full policy, with examples of what counts as breaking, lives on the internal page below.

wiki page, bahip-yahip: https://grafana.qirvanlabs.corp/browse/display/projects/cc3a1b9dbfc9

**Q: How do I access the Brindlewood partner SFTP drop?**

New hires at Fennimore Logistics should first request the drop role from their team lead, then verify the host fingerprint against the onboarding wiki before connecting. Files from Brindlewood arrive nightly and must not be renamed. If the service account is ever locked out, recovery requires the passphrase held by the integrations team, shown below.

recovery phrase for yajop-tagef: quenael-zoriel-aldael-quenax-druion

Plugin authors extending Wickerdocs should note that role resolution is evaluated per page render, not per session, so permission-heavy plugins multiply lookup load significantly. Each role check hits the grants cache first; misses fall through to the policy store, which is the main scaling bottleneck during peak editing hours. We size the cache and its eviction windows conservatively to keep miss rates under two percent at projected growth. Plugins should batch checks where possible. Current tuning constants are listed below.

constants for kaduf-hadup:
QUOTAS = {
    "zorath": 2,
    "ralael": 5,
}